Understanding the Importance of a Complete Transaction
When it comes to forex trading, completing a transaction successfully is crucial for both the trader and the forex broker. A complete transaction refers to the entire process of placing an order, executing the trade, and closing the position. This article will delve into the significance of a complete transaction in the forex market and the key factors that traders and brokers need to consider to ensure a seamless trading experience.
The Role of a Forex Broker in Facilitating Complete Transactions
A forex broker plays a critical role in ensuring that transactions are completed efficiently and accurately. Brokers provide the trading platform through which traders can access the forex market, execute trades, and manage their positions. It is essential for traders to choose a reputable and reliable broker with a robust trading infrastructure to facilitate smooth and reliable transactions.
Order Placement and Execution Process
When a trader decides to enter a trade, they have to place an order through the broker's trading platform. The order specifies the currency pair, the volume to be traded, and the desired entry price. Once the order is placed, the broker's system processes the order and executes the trade at the best available price in the market. Efficient order execution is crucial in ensuring that traders can enter and exit positions promptly.
Risk Management and Position Monitoring
After a trade is executed, traders need to actively monitor their positions to assess market conditions and adjust their strategy accordingly. Risk management is a vital aspect of trading, and traders should set stop-loss and take-profit levels to protect their capital and secure profits. Brokers offer various risk management tools and features to help traders monitor their positions and make informed decisions.
Transaction Costs and Fees
Completing a transaction in the forex market involves transaction costs and fees that traders need to consider. These costs can include spreads, commissions, and overnight financing charges. It is essential for traders to be aware of the costs associated with trading and factor them into their overall trading strategy. Choosing a broker with competitive pricing and transparent fee structures can help traders optimize their trading performance.
Importance of Trade Confirmation and Settlement
Once a trade is executed, traders receive a trade confirmation from their broker detailing the transaction details, including the trade price, volume, and time of execution. This confirmation serves as a record of the trade and helps traders reconcile their trading activities. Settlement of trades involves the exchange of currencies between the parties involved in the transaction and is essential for finalizing the trade process.
Ensuring Compliance and Regulatory Requirements
Both traders and brokers must adhere to regulatory requirements and compliance standards to ensure the integrity and transparency of the forex market. Regulatory bodies impose rules and regulations to protect traders and maintain fair and orderly trading practices. Traders should choose regulated brokers that comply with industry standards and provide a secure trading environment.
